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
514846 11 80824993490 455730 09
344642 0246107848 12516
344642 0246107848 12516
249591382 6399 5457372752 265191
All about undefined
Interested in learning more?
344642 0246107848 12516
249591382 6399 5457372752 265191
See more
3815188 15277144633 390
668 07035989988 6057468
See more
02718 35054016388
5540321370 613468 110
See more